Dublin, Oct. 26, 2016 -- Research and Markets has announced the addition of the "Worldwide iPaaS Market [by Segments (Platforms, Services); by Users (SMB, Enterprise); by Verticals (A&D, A&T, BFSI, Healthcare, Retail, Public Sector, Tech); By Regions]: Market Size, Forecasts, Insights, Analysis and Opportunities (2016-2021)" report to their offering.
The report on the iPaaS market provides an in-depth analysis of the market size, forecasts and opportunities of iPaaS that cater to the SMB and enterprise markets. The report provides the market size and forecasts of iPaaS segmented by Platforms and Services.
The report provides the market data for these segments across industry verticals - Aerospace and Defense, Automotive and Transportation, Banking and Finance, Healthcare and Life Sciences, Retail and Consumer, Public Sector and Government, Technology and Media, and Others.
The iPaaS market report also includes insights into key market requirements gathered from architects, data engineers, IT managers, application owners, CTOs, CIOs, and enterprise IT decision makers. The study also covers their preferences, priorities and perception of the applications and adoption of iPaaS platforms and services.
The report also includes key demand side user ratings such as ratings across regions for iPaaS projects, services, vertical adoption, and deployment timeframes. The analysis in this report will help market participants, vendors, enterprises, independent software vendors, SaaS providers, systems integrators, value added resellers, and digital marketing agencies to develop strategies, marketing goals and business decisions based on the actionable market intelligence from this report.
This iPaaS market report has been built on a rigorous period of information gathering from both secondary and primary sources through several interviews with industry participants, vendors, enterprises, consultants, organizations, and regulators. Data gathered from these interviews and surveys was curated, analyzed, and engineered to understand buying, spending, demand and supply patterns and to estimate market sizes and forecasts. The resultant data was checked for applicability across value chains through market-data associations and then further validated through multiple check points to check consistencies, error samples, variances.
